    On Tuesday, we set out for the remote west side of the island, where we’d heard reindeer are often spotted in the winter.

    Mission accomplished!

    We saw several herds of wild reindeer grazing in fields and even right alongside the road at times. They were much smaller than I expected, which gave me a new appreciation for the line from ’Twas the Night Before Christmas that mentions “eight tiny reindeer.”

    Here are some fun facts about reindeer…

    🦌 Female reindeer also have antlers - it's not just the males.

    🦌 Reindeer can see ultraviolet light. Unlike humans, reindeer can see UV light with the naked eye - an adaptation which is vital for their survival over the dark winter months.

    🦌 Reindeer may not be able to fly, but they can swim. The air trapped in their coat fibres, not only helps to keep reindeer warm, but also makes them buoyant.

    🦌 Their eyes change color!
    Reindeer eyes change color with the seasons. In the summer, their eyes are gold. However, in winter, their eye colour changes to a deep blue, which helps the reindeers see better in the low winter light.
